H 3806 General Bill, By Hart and Henderson-Myers
Similar (S 0090, H 3276, H 3536)
Summary: Driving while using wireless communication devices
    A BILL TO AMEND THE SOUTH CAROLINA CODE OF LAWS BY ADDING SECTION 56-5-3895 SO AS TO PROVIDE IT IS UNLAWFUL FOR PERSONS TO OPERATE MOTOR VEHICLES WHILE USING CELLULAR TELEPHONES, PAGERS, PERSONAL DIGITAL ASSISTANT DEVICES, OR OTHER WIRELESS COMMUNICATIONS DEVICES THAT ARE NOT EQUIPPED WITH HANDS-FREE MECHANISMS, AND TO PROVIDE PENALTIES.
